Marker Alpine Touring Ski Bindings

Marker's F10 Tour is an ideal entry level touring binding that can offer years of great performance. Focusing on producing the right binding for the end user is Marker’s DNA. For the skier who wants a very light all-day touring setup with solid all-mountain performance, the Tour 10 features a DIN range of 3-10, making it a great choice for lighter weight skiers. Compatible with alpine and touring boots, thanks to Sole.ID! The Climbing Aid works with 0°, 7° and 13° for relaxed uphill climbing in any angle.
